About Erio Camporesi

Erio Camporesi is a scholar working on Cell Biology, Plant Science and Ecology, Evolution, Behavior and Systematics, having authored 75 papers that have together received 2.2k indexed citations. Recurring topics across this work include Plant Pathogens and Fungal Diseases (75 papers), Mycorrhizal Fungi and Plant Interactions (65 papers) and Yeasts and Rust Fungi Studies (30 papers). The work is most often cited by research in Cell Biology (2.0k citations), Plant Science (1.9k citations) and Ecology, Evolution, Behavior and Systematics (610 citations). Erio Camporesi has collaborated with scholars based in Thailand, China and Italy. Frequent co-authors include Kevin D. Hyde, Dhanushka N. Wanasinghe, Jianchu Xu, Kasun M. Thambugala, Hiran A. Ariyawansa, E. B. Gareth Jones, Eric H. C. McKenzie, Qing Tian, Rungtiwa Phookamsak and Ali H. Bahkali. Their work appears in journals such as PLoS ONE, Frontiers in Microbiology and Studies in Mycology.
